Course structure

• Introduction to Crisis Management in the Cruise Industry
• Risk Assessment and Threat Identification
• Emergency Response Protocols and Procedures
• Communication Strategies During a Crisis
• Passenger and Crew Safety Management
• Legal and Regulatory Compliance in Crisis Situations
• Post-Crisis Recovery and Reputation Management
• Simulation and Drills for Effective Crisis Preparedness
• Collaboration with External Agencies and Stakeholders
• Case Studies and Lessons Learned from Past Incidents

Career Opportunities in Crisis Management Planning for Cruise Ships
Role Description
Crisis Management Coordinator Oversee and implement crisis response plans, ensuring compliance with safety regulations and coordinating emergency drills.
Safety and Security Officer Monitor onboard safety protocols, conduct risk assessments, and manage security teams during emergencies.
Emergency Response Trainer Train cruise ship staff in crisis management procedures, including evacuation, fire safety, and medical emergencies.
Risk Assessment Specialist Analyze potential risks, develop mitigation strategies, and ensure compliance with international maritime safety standards.
Disaster Recovery Planner Design and implement recovery plans to minimize operational disruptions and ensure passenger safety during crises.
Onboard Medical Emergency Manager Coordinate medical response teams, manage emergency medical supplies, and ensure readiness for health-related crises.
Cruise Ship Compliance Auditor Conduct audits to ensure adherence to crisis management protocols and international maritime regulations.
